“My philosophy is that you have to manage your household like a business, then everything runs more smoothly,” says this high energy and incredibly together mother of four boys (!) aged 10, 8, 7 and 4. Before becoming a full-time mom, Mary Caroline honed her organizational skills as a retail manager for Disney and The Limited, and then innately applied some fairly basic business practices, like goal-setting and scheduling, to the life domestic. “People kept asking me how I did it, which made me realize maybe I had some insights to offer other moms,” says Mary Caroline, who compiled her tricks of the trade in Managing Life with Kids and offers helpful home-management tidbits on her blog, todaysultimatemom.com. “The concept behind Ultimate Mom is to get organized, get efficient,” she says. “Find routines and systems that free you up to do more and be more, and ultimately have more time for yourself and your kids.”
